## Runbook: Bouncewright Queue Stall

When the Bouncewright processor stops draining the bounce queue, first verify the ingest worker is alive and check the dead-letter count in the Tally dashboard. Do not manually requeue messages until you've confirmed the classifier version matches the deployed release; mismatches cause duplicate suppression entries. If a restart is required, notify the Meridian support channel first. Restart using the current production configuration, reproduced here for reference.

service settings:
[sorys]
port = 8000
team = eliius
host = sorys.novacstack.example
region = south-3
access_code = ac_f66665
timeout_ms = 250

Night-shift staff: Floor 4 of the Tellhaven Building opens this week. After 21:00, access is via the rear stairwell only; the lifts are locked out overnight during the settling period. Complete a walk-through of the new floor once per shift and log it. The stairwell keypad accepts the code below.

badge for yahop-fawep: bdg-XBKXI-68071

# InkLedger Environments

InkLedger, our PDF invoice renderer, runs in three environments: dev, staging, and production. Each environment has its own font cache, template bucket, and render queue. New team members should verify staging parity before promoting any template change. Please read each setting carefully before editing anything. The staging environment currently uses the following configuration values.

deployment values, yadup-tajof:
oliath:
  log_level: debug
  metrics_host: metrics.oliath.zemvarlabs.internal
  pool_size: 4

## Veltria Expansion — Managers Only

Korvane Systems enters the Veltria region in Q3. Sales leads: territories split between Dray and Mallory teams. Pricing mirrors the Ostenwick model, minus import levies. Local distributor Bruvik Trading handles fulfilment until our depot opens. Targets land next week. The confidential plan note below explains what we're really aiming at.

internal memo for tagef-hadup: Gross margin on Ulaath came in at 15 percent against a plan of 5 percent. Only 7 of the 120 pilot accounts renewed Ulaath, so a churn review is set for October 15.